Output 95d3da66a19a6cebe87d2e9d9f79c72ea373e1bdc9317c983a0353dee2fd9009:3

value
276264
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d9b889f683e4d76a6d2c535c0f2fabf2859712 OP_EQUAL
address
34giNC7ygfTQQqURpZdwR6Kw6wY1wR3fcL
transaction
95d3da66a19a6cebe87d2e9d9f79c72ea373e1bdc9317c983a0353dee2fd9009
confirmations
298037
spent
true